JOB DESCRIPTION FOR PASTOR BETHLEHEM CHRISTIAN CHURCH

Bethlehem Chris<an Church Mission Statement:

To be a lifelong source of spiritual guidance through public worship and Chris<an instruc<on; to

be a witness to God’s saving grace; and to express God’s love throughout the community and

the world.

Job Responsibili<es:

▪ Preparing and delivering sermons. Biblical insight and discernment with a commitment to

scripture as final authority.

▪ Plan and lead worship services for the congrega<on, including the celebra<on of ordinances

(Sacraments of bap<sm and Holy Communion) of the church.

▪ Oversee, direct and guide the spiritual growth of the membership, including the spiritual

development and growth of the youth of the church.

▪ Regularly call on the sick and shut-in.

▪ Officiate at weddings, funerals and bap<sms.

▪ Perform administra<ve du<es related to office, staff, and property necessary in coordina<on

of the ongoing life and ministry of the church.

▪ To provide counseling as needed and as <me allows.

▪ Serve as a resource person for church groups.

▪ Work with the various boards and commiYees, as <me allows to assist them in performing

their assigned tasks.
